ZedBoard+Vivado(三)——自定义AXI外设IP核实现流水灯
硬件:Zedboard
软件:Vivado2018.2 + Win10
1 设计
功能:流水灯
语言:Verilog + C
流程:创建工程->创建AXI外设IP核->IP Integrator->综合、实现、生成Bitstream->SDK
功能图如下,图中的GPIO IP使用自定义的AXI外设,而不使用AXI_GPIO
2 流程
2.1 创建工程
参考ZedBoard+Vivado(一)
2.2 创建AXI外设IP核
点击Tools->Create and Package New IP
点击Next
选择Create a new AXI4 peripheral
默认或者手动输入相关描述
使用AXI-Lite,Slave模式
选Add IP to the repository,以便我们后续添加该IP核,点Finish
2.2 IP Integrator
IP INTEGRATOR->Create Block Design,在add IP中输入myip和ZYNQ7 Processing System,并其加入到Diagram中
ZedBoard+Vivado(三)——自定义AXI外设IP核实现流水灯相关推荐
- Vivado关于dds IP核实现任意频率的正余弦波输出
Vivado关于dds IP核实现任意频率的正余弦波输出 目录 一.dds IP核的创建与参数配置 1.创建dds IP核 2.参数配置 3.可编程输入设置 4.详细的设置 5.输出频率设置 6.配置 ...
- 【FPGA】 十二、Vivado DDS IP核实现扫频信号
文章目录 前言 一.DDS IP核概述 二.DDS IP核配置 三.调用DDS IP核 总结 前言 在我前面的工程中,都是一些比较通用的设计工程,没有用到哪一家的IP核,所以代码具有很好的移植性:今天 ...
- 3.3 调用IP核实现多数表决器
调用IP核实现多数表决器 1 使用74x138实现多数表决器的设计 2 构建新工程并调用IP核 该文档的MOOC的视频教程 数字电路中译码器三输入的译码器可以实现任意三输入的逻辑函数,所以三变量的多数 ...
- Vivado调用DDS IP核实现扫频信号
一.实验目的 1.熟悉 FPGA 硬件开发平台. 2.学习 DDS IP 核的调用和配置. 3.熟悉 Vivado 的操作流程. 4.掌握 Verilog HDL 的基本语言逻辑. 二.实验仪器 FP ...
- Silex Insight 在 FPGA 中为 ChaCha20-Poly1305 IP 核实现了 100Gbps
Silex Insight 表示,它的 ChaCha20-Poly1305 硬件加密引擎实现了破纪录的速度,在 ASIC 中管理 800Gbps,在 FPGA 中管理 100Gbps.其符合RFC75 ...
- 【FPGA】调用IP核实现心形波
心形函数 具体的matlab代码: % 定义匿名函数 a= 16; f=@(x)real(abs(x)^(2/3) + 0.9*sqrt(3.3-x^2) * sin(a*pi*x));%把离散的整数 ...
- 开发自定义AXI总线外设IP核——以LED和开关为例
http://www.eefocus.com/nightseas/blog/12-10/287343_15762.html ZedBoard学习手记(二) 开发自定义AXI总线外设IP核--以LED和 ...
- 自定义AXI IP核实验——FPGA Vitis篇
文章目录 1. 前言 2. Vivado工程的编写 2.1 创建自定义IP 2.2 添加自定义IP到工程 3. Vitis工程的编写 A. 工程源码下载 1. 前言 Xilinx官方为大家提供了很多I ...
- Vivado 自定义VHDL的IP核
自定义VHDL的IP核 本文介绍基于VHDL语言的IP核的创建. 说明:使用软件版本为Vivado 2019.2 文章目录 自定义VHDL的IP核 一.创建IP核 1.1 创建IP核管理工程 1.2 ...
- 使用vivado调用自定义IP的两种方法
使用vivado调用自定义IP的两种方法 方法一:采用Creat Block Design以图形化界面方式,即原理图方式调用自定义IP,例如下图: 方法二:采用代码方式,即类似函数方式调用自定义IP, ...
最新文章
- 获取oracle数据库war报告,Oracle 数据库开发及SQL基础实战
- arduino跑python,尝试在我的Arduino和stu上执行Python3.7.2中的代码
- oracle00312,oracle 启动 报ORA-16014 和 ORA-00312
- 人生时间计算器_工具拯救效率,高效拯救人生!70个全国工程人实用小工具+算量表格...
- 第四范式受邀参加APEC“人工智能创新应用发展国际论坛”
- 上周热点回顾(9.1-9.7)
- 解决mediawiki上传文件文件名是中文上传失败
- 分子动力学模拟软件_机器学习模拟1亿原子:中美团队获2020「超算诺贝尔奖」戈登贝尔奖...
- TeamViewer 13界面功能介绍
- 想成为CSS大师,你倒是学啊 -30个资源大推荐
- Raspberry 2B Ubuntu mate 16.04 *** 完美透明代理
- 北京办理居住证的全流程
- 在计算机英语中memory是什么意思,Memory是什么意思?
- 小米电视1代上半屏背光闪的问题解决
- [图像]中值滤波(Matlab实现)
- Windows查看网络连接并清理缓存
- 初始化Linux数据盘(fdisk)
- python爬虫王者荣耀高清皮肤大图背景故事通用爬虫
- 淘系电商再无对手,腾讯为何“资敌”?
- pf与ckf_CKF中国功夫杯
热门文章
- 成都大学美术生分数线怎么计算机,成都学院(成都大学)2018年艺术类录取分数线(四川)...
- 【C语言】学习笔记 第5章 选择语句 编程题
- Ubuntu20.04安装ROS——实现小海龟仿真
- Python——二级【应用题一】
- 波哥 centos6安装lnmp环境笔记
- Acwing 1077 皇宫看守
- 新手唱歌从入门到精通,经典唱歌教程系列合集
- Windows11 安卓子系统安装(附apk安装步骤)
- matlab实验报告老师评语,实验报告评语4篇
- 车联网仿真学习——OMNet++建立新工程并与INET和veins建立连接